Calling all crate diggers far and wide, the annual celebration of the record store is back to celebrate independent music merchants around the globe with in-store performances, extended trading days, banging deals and special releases across stores in Melbourne. 

Since its inception in 2008, Record Store Day has become a time to salute the people who keep a record store spinning – the staff, the customers and the artists – and to celebrate the store's culture within the wider community. This year, you can expect  special releases from the likes of Royel Otis, Danni Minogue, Gordi, Pond, Bluey and heaps more artists. 

Stores all across Melbourne have signed on to participate on the day, including Rocksteady Records in the CBD, Skydiver Records in Collingwood (which will be hosting a rotating line-up of DJs) and Northside Records in Fitzroy (featuring live sets from Rita Satch and Intermood).

While we love a deal as much as anyone else, it’s also worth remembering that Record Store Day’s real purpose is to help independent record stores (and the artists whose music they sell) get the love and dollars they deserve.
